关于springboot jpa的问题,谢谢解答

 @Repository
public interface AuthRepository extends JpaRepository<Auth, String> {

    List<Auth> deleteByAuthID(String authid);

    @Query("select ParentAddr,authID,authLevel,sort,authName from mtAuth group by ParentAddr,authID,authLevel,sort,authNamer")  // 想执行这条语句,返回一个list集合,但是报错了。哪位帮忙解决一下,谢谢
    List<Auth> findAll();

}

首先,确认下你的这条sql语句在数据库里执行没有报错,然后在看下你返回的结果类型是不是对应的,你在本地做查询 建议这样写
@Query(value="select ParentAddr,authID,authLevel,sort,authName from mtAuth group by ParentAddr,authID,authLevel,sort,authNamer" , nativeQuery = true)

public interface AuthRepository extends JpaRepository {

List<Auth> deleteByAuthID(String authid);

@Query("select ParentAddr,authID,authLevel,sort,authName from mtAuth group by ParentAddr,authID,authLevel,sort,authNamer")  // 想执行这条语句,返回一个list集合,但是报错了。哪位帮忙解决一下,谢谢
List<Auth> findAll();

}

JpaRepository接口中有findAll的实现,建议你换一个方法名